Go to stonecoat epoxy on you tube and get excellent tutorials for doing it yourself! I'm in my 60s and two years ago decided to give it a try after watching their videos. I've now done 6 kitchens and it's not nearly as hard as you might expect. If after watching several, you still want to hire someone, call or email them at stonecoat and they can tell you who in your area does it . Be brave! Good luck!
